QAction

Links a set of QAbstractActionInput that trigger the same event. More

Synopsis

Functions

Signals

Detailed Description

class PySide2.Qt3DInput.QAction([parent=None])
param parent

PySide2.Qt3DCore.QNode

Constructs a new QAction instance with parent parent .

PySide2.Qt3DInput.QAction.activeChanged(isActive)
Parameters

isActive – bool

PySide2.Qt3DInput.QAction.addInput(input)
Parameters

inputPySide2.Qt3DInput.QAbstractActionInput

Append QAbstractActionInput input to the list of inputs that can trigger this action.

PySide2.Qt3DInput.QAction.inputs()
Return type

Returns the list of inputs that can trigger this action.

PySide2.Qt3DInput.QAction.isActive()
Return type

bool

Holds true if the action is active.

Note this property is not updated when the action is disabled.

PySide2.Qt3DInput.QAction.removeInput(input)
Parameters

inputPySide2.Qt3DInput.QAbstractActionInput

Remove QAbstractActionInput input to the list of inputs that can trigger this action.